The Crowne Plaza Hotel in Plymouth is a refined modern four star hotel with beautiful views of Plymouth’s coastline including Plymouth Hoe. Within walking distance of the Crowne Plaza Plymouth there are many great things to see and do during your hotel break in Plymouth. Enjoy some shopping at Drake Circus shopping centre, explore the National Marine Aquarium, or see a show at the Theatre Royal and Plymouth Pavilions. Another attraction worth a visit is The Box - Plymouth’s new cultural multi-million pound museum, gallery and archive, ideal for those tracing the steps of the Mayflower.

Each of the 211 comfortable bedrooms at the Crowne Plaza Plymouth feature luxury bedding and Smart TVs. Upgrade to an Executive rooms for sea views, Sky TV and access to the private Club Lounge.

Enjoy all day dining including Afternoon Tea in the Marco Pierre White Steakhouse Bar and Grill. Situated on the hotels rooftop the restaurant boasts stunning sea views as a background while you indulge in the delicious menu on offer. The open plan ground floor lounge and bar is also available for food, premium drinks and cocktails.

Simply relax after a day of exploring in the Crowne Plaza Hotel’s leisure club which includes a 15-metre swimming pool, steam room, sauna and Blue Harbour Spa beauty salon.

The welcoming bedrooms at the Crowne Plaza Plymouth feature air conditions, free wifi, smart tv with digital channels, mini fridge, bathrobes, tea/coffee facilities, bottled water, laptop safe and desk space. Plus to ensure a good night’s sleep the Crowne Plaza Sleep Advantage programme means there’s luxury bedding and a sleep kit to help you relax.

Upgrade to an Executive Room and include the added benefits of sky TV including sports, upgraded luxury toiletries, sea view and access to the club lounge where you can enjoy complimentary refreshments from 6:30am – 11pm including alcoholic drinks from 5:30pm – 7:30pm

Enjoy a variety of food and drink options throughout the day at the Crowne Plaza Plymouth, from fine dining to lighter meals at the on-site restaurant and lounge.

Marco Pierre White Steakhouse Bar &Grill
The Marco Pierre White Steakhouse Bar and Grill is situated on the penthouse floor of the hotel with panoramic sea views. The restaurant treats guests to signature steaks, timeless English and French classics and a comprehensive selection of premium cocktails, all delivered with Marco's unique flair.

Dining times are: Monday to Sunday 12 noon until 10pm

From the Crowne Plaza Plymouth you can explore Dartmoor National Park's wild, heather-covered moorland and peaceful wooded valleys on foot, by bike or on horseback. It's less than 20 minutes away by car. If that sounds too energetic, from March to October you can admire the view from a steam train on the South Devon Railway. For family fun, try letterboxing, which combines walking, hunting for treasure and solving puzzles.

If you get the urge to build sandcastles, surf or eat ice cream, several beaches are within an hour's drive of the hotel. Blackpool Sands is a peaceful shingle cove where you can swim, hire kayaks or eat organic food from the cafe. Challaborough Beach is sandy, with waves for bodyboarding and rock pools for the kids to explore. Picturesque Wembury Beach is closer, and you can get there by bus.

A mile and a half from the Crowne Plaza Plymouth hotel is the redeveloped Royal William Yard Harbour which is bursting with cafés, fashion boutiques, galleries and bars set in grand Victorian naval buildings. Hire a bike and pedal around the seafront, or catch the hourly ferry from the Barbican for city views from the water.

Get up close to fearsome sharks or glowing jellyfish at the National Marine Aquarium, 11 minutes' walk from the hotel. Watch out for elegant stingrays and turtles too, gliding through immense tanks that recreate coral reefs and the depths of the ocean. On the way back you can stop off at 18th-century lighthouse Smeaton's Tower. Climbing its steep steps will reward you with panoramic coastal views.

If you're at the seaside, a swim is a must. The restored Art Deco saltwater pool at Tinside Lido is open from May to September and a short walk across the Hoe from the hotel. While the kids play under the fountain, you can relax in a deckchair overlooking the sea. Feeling energetic? Try kayaking or paddle boarding at The Mount Batten Water Sports and Activities Centre, 20 minutes' drive away.
